The Wallet Was Secure. The Customer Wasn't.

Privacy is not the same thing as security — and crypto companies need to stop treating customer data like ordinary retail exhaust.

The argument in one sentence A privacy-first company does not ask "can we protect this data?" — it asks "why do we have this data at all?"

For a security company, the amount of customer data floating around the internet should be terrifying. In crypto, even ordinary retail metadata can become attack infrastructure. A tracking pixel, checkout record, support ticket, or shipping address may not contain a private key, but it can help connect a real person to assets that cannot be reversed, recovered, or insured away.

The first layer of defense in this story is to not capture unnecessary data in the first place. Data breaches are common, becoming more so, and inevitably going to be even more of a problem as more powerful AI tools reach more hands. So what happens when a company has to purge its customer list, minimize email scraping, turn off user tracking on apps? Do sales automatically plunge?

I think a more important question we face now is how can we justify not doing those things and proclaim to be a security business. We've seen time and again the largest hardware wallet manufacturer Ledger have its customer rolls leaked over the past several years. Is Ledger special? No. Other companies have had the same issue across crypto and many other industries and public entities alike.

"Ledger's device security was not the issue; the privacy failure was in the commerce layer, where order data tied real people to confirmed hardware-wallet ownership."

At least with the Ledger leaks, users are aware there are security threats that they are taking steps with self-custody to avoid. When custodial platforms' data is breached, an entire new box is open. One can debate the response to the Coinbase customer data breach, May 2025, but the reality was customers had one less tool available to them: a hardware device. I don't typically delve into custodial or software based problems and solutions for crypto — this is The Device Layer — but needless to say, regardless of how well high-value customers were handled behind the scenes, regular users still had to live with the exposure or the uncertainty around it.

"Coinbase expected a $180 million to $400 million hit after hackers bribed support staff outside the U.S. and stole account data from a small subset of customers."

A company focused on security needs to consider its privacy policies. Don't just encrypt your database, minimize it. Collect only what information is necessary, retain only what is crucial. This philosophy can be taken to the development level too. Find alternatives to tracking user behavior in-app. They may be harder to research, but frankly it can be pretty clear when developers don't use their own app. It doesn't take wizardry, it takes work.

In crypto, customer data isn't just residual and harmless. It is a map. It can show who bought a device, where they are and how they can be contacted. A company cannot be expected to operate with zero data — devices have to ship. Support teams need to answer real questions. But privacy first means every piece of data has to justify its own existence and an exit plan for that data needs to be in order. Breaches aren't just embarrassing, they are counter to the whole movement.

The wallet can be secure while the customer is exposed. A privacy-first company understands that difference before the breach, not after it.

Trust Ledger claims · sources · uncertainty

Claims checked

  • Ledger's customer databases have leaked repeatedly, beginning with the 2020 e-commerce database breach that exposed customer names, addresses, and phone numbers.
  • Coinbase's May 2025 breach: overseas support agents were bribed to exfiltrate customer account data; Coinbase estimated a $180–400 million remediation cost in its SEC disclosure.

Primary sources

Commercial interests

  • The essay criticizes the data practices of two competitors (Ledger, Coinbase) of the author's employer. The events described are independently documented.

What is confirmed / what remains uncertain

  • Confirmed: both breaches and the quoted cost range are on the public record.
  • Uncertain: the full scope of downstream harm to affected customers, which by nature resists measurement.
